Will Quick Time work with Windows - Screen record

I have read that Quick Time can do a screen record. I don't see that option on the Quick Time version 7.7.6 on the Windows PC.


Can any one tell me, please?

The screen recoding feature is currently only supported by the QT X Player v10.0 thru v10.4 running on Mac OS X platforms. It is not supported by any "classic" (pre-QT X) version of QuickTime running on either Mac or Windows operating systems.
